Exploring SC Sport Fishing
Finally, let's talk about SC Sport Fishing. This one's probably the most straightforward: it simply refers to recreational fishing activities in South Carolina. South Carolina boasts a rich and diverse fishing heritage, with opportunities to catch everything from largemouth bass in freshwater lakes to red drum in saltwater estuaries. Sport fishing is not only a popular pastime in South Carolina, but also a significant economic driver. It supports a thriving tourism industry, generates revenue for local businesses, and provides jobs for countless people. However, with this popularity comes responsibility. It's crucial that we manage our fisheries sustainably to ensure that future generations can enjoy the same opportunities we do today.
The South Carolina Department of Natural Resources (SCDNR) plays a key role in managing sport fishing in the state. They set regulations, issue licenses, conduct research, and implement conservation programs to protect our fish populations and their habitats. These regulations cover everything from size and creel limits to gear restrictions and closed seasons. It's important for all anglers to be aware of and follow these regulations to help ensure the long-term health of our fisheries. SCDNR also conducts ongoing research to monitor fish populations, assess habitat conditions, and evaluate the effectiveness of management strategies. This research informs their decision-making and helps them adapt their management approaches as needed. Furthermore, SCDNR works closely with anglers, conservation groups, and other stakeholders to promote responsible fishing practices and educate the public about the importance of fisheries conservation. They offer a variety of educational programs, workshops, and outreach events to engage anglers and promote a culture of stewardship.
